Macedon, Kingdom of, Alexander III, (336-323 B.C.), gold stater, (8.58 g), Lampsacus Mint, issued 328-323 B.C. under Kalas or Demarchos, obv. head of Athena to right in crested Corinthian helmet, ornamented with serpent, rev. Nike standing to left, holding wreath in outstretched hand, two horse foreparts conjoined in left field, D over O monogram under wing, around to right **ALEXANDROU*, (cf.S.6702, Price 1358, M.395, BMC 1358a-e). A few edge knocks, otherwise extremely fine with some lustre, scarce.

Ex Anthony (Tony) Taylor Collection.

CNG Auction 394, lot 125.
